Softball Recap: Vanlue Wildcats vs. Liberty-Benton Eagles
Vanlue was not able to break out of their rough patch on Monday as the team picked up their sixth straight defeat. They came up short against the Liberty-Benton Eagles, falling 12-1. The Wildcats were not able to make up for their loss to the Eagles from their previous meeting back in April of 2024.

Olivia Secord made the most of her time at bat despite the final result and scored a run and stole three bases while going 2-for-3. She is on a roll when it comes to stolen bases, as she's now snagged two or more in each of the last three games she's played.
Vanlue's defeat dropped their record down to 1-8. As for Liberty-Benton, the victory (which was their ninth in a row) raised their record to 9-1.
Looking ahead, Vanlue will be playing at home against Leipsic at 5: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Liberty-Benton, they will take on Bryan at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. The Eagles' pitchers better be ready for this one: the Golden Bears have averaged an impressive 6.8 runs per game this season.
